Sanctuary Warden
Casting Cost: {4} {W} {W}
Card type: Creature - Angel Soldier
Power/Toughness: 5/5
Card Text:
Flying
Sanctuary Wend ENTERS The Battlefield with Two Shield Counters on It.
Whenever Sanctuary Warden Enters The Battlefield or Attacks, You May Remove A Counter from a Creature or Planeswalker You Control. If you do, draw a card and create a 1/1 green and white citizen creature token.
Artist: Johannes Voss
Card Strengths and Weaknesses:
Deck Utility:
Control decks: Can serve as a win condition while generating additional value.
Midrange decks: Effective as a top-end threat that also provides ongoing advantages.
Counter Synergy Decks: Works well in decks that generate counters, including +1/ +1 counters and loyalty counters.
Token decks: Synergizes with the deck's game plan by creating more tokens.
Interactions and Combos:
Doubling Season/Anointed Procession: These cards will double the number of citizen tokens created.
Proliferate mechanic: Useful for adding additional counters that can later be removed for sanctuary Warden's Benefit.
Planeswalkers with plus abilities: Can be advantageous as removing a counter might not significantly impact the planeswalker's utility.
